From the Blazers IG page

trailblazers


OFFICIAL: Blake Wesley suffered a fracture to the fifth metatarsal of his right foot during Friday’s victory versus the Nuggets at Moda Center. His timeline for return will be determined at a later date.
 
I believe that's the same injury that CJ had that kept him out for half of his rookie year. Maybe Dame had the same injury in college?
